How is the address updated on the identity card for an Ecuadorian citizen who has changed residence within the country?

The update of the address on the identity card for an Ecuadorian citizen who has changed residence within the country is carried out in the Civil Registry. Documents confirming the new address, such as basic services in the name of the owner, must be presented and established procedures must be followed.

What is terrorist financing and how is it prevented in Argentina?

Terrorist financing refers to the provision of funds or resources to support terrorist activities. In Argentina, the financing of terrorism is prevented through measures such as the identification and reporting of suspicious transactions, international cooperation in the detection of terrorist networks, the freezing of assets related to the financing of terrorism and the implementation of economic and legal sanctions. against the people and entities involved.

What is the process to apply for an O-1 Visa for prominent Mexican artists and professionals who wish to work in the United States?

The O-1 Visa is an option for prominent Mexican artists and professionals in fields such as art, music, film, science and others. The process typically involves the applicant demonstrating outstanding talent or skills in their field through significant achievements and recognition. To apply for an O-1 Visa, you must have a job offer from a U.S. employer that recognizes your exceptional abilities and is willing to sponsor you. You must provide solid evidence of your achievements, such as awards, recognitions, publications, notable performances, among others. The process includes filing an O-1 visa petition with the U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) and a background check. If approved, you can obtain an O-1 Visa to work in your field of expertise in the United States. It is important to have an employer willing to sponsor you and seek legal advice if you wish to apply for an O-1 Visa.
